Golds for Assam Karate players

Golds for Assam Karate players

Assam players won golds at the International Invitation Karate Championship 2013 held at University of Peradeniya, Sri Lanka on June 9.

The winners are Manjit Dihingia – 2 Golds, Raju Kachari – 1 Gold, Dipu Tanti – 1 Gold and Sushmita Paul – 1 Gold.

President Pranab Mukherjee and the Election Commission on Friday issued notification for the first phase of Lok Sabha polls slated for April 7.The president issued the notification calling upon the people to elect their representative in the Lok Sabha.The Commission issued the notification informing the people about the schedule for the elections.This phase include 5 constituencies in Assam namely, Jorhat, Dibrugarh, Koliabor, Tezpur, Lakhimpur.Candidates for this phase of polls are now free to file nomination papers from Friday. The last date for filing of nomination is March 21.These would be scrutinized on March 22 and they would be able to withdraw the nomination papers on March 24....

Normal life continues to remain paralyzed in some parts of the state on Friday following the AKRSU-sponsored Assam Bandh demanding separate Kamatapur.The bandh meets total response in the Koch Rajbanshi dominated areas in Barpeta, Kokrajhar, Morigaon and Darrang districts.Roads remained deserted, schools and colleges, shops and markets remained closed under the impact of the bandh that came into force from early in the morning on Thursday.
